Unlocking Property Wealth with UK Bonds: A Diversified Approach

Property investors searching for strategic wealth building strategies often turn diversification. UK bonds present a compelling option for augmenting property portfolios, offering a unique blend of stability and potential returns.

By directing a portion of their capital to UK government or corporate bonds, property investors can mitigate the inherent fluctuations associated with real estate markets. Bonds typically provide consistent income streams through regular coupon payments, offering a steady cash flow that can complement rental income. Furthermore, the fixed-income nature of bonds can act as a cushion against market downturns, protecting overall portfolio value during periods of economic uncertainty.

Exploring the UK Property Bond Market: A Comprehensive Guide

The UK property bond market presents an enticing investment opportunity for individuals pursuing long-term growth and stable returns.

But, navigating this complex landscape presents a challenge. This thorough guide will fixed rate bonds assist you with the knowledge necessary to profitably enter the UK property bond market.

To begin, understanding the basics of property bonds.

They are securities that offer investors with a share in a designated real estate project.

Differing from traditional mortgages, property bonds permit you to participate in substantial property projects without demanding a full property purchase.

Furthermore, property bonds often deliver competitive returns, making them a popular investment option for experienced investors.

It is essential to conduct thorough due diligence before committing in any property bond.

Assess the track record of the developer, as well as the specifications of the underlying property.
